In our classroom, we complete a variety of activities throughout the year. We complete hands-on lab activities, virtual field trips, interactive notebooks, foldables, games, and crafts relating to each topic we learn about. Sadly, many students come to school without the proper supplies to complete these activities and help them be as successful as possible. In order to have labs and other activities be meaningful and engaging to the students, they need to feel prepared. By providing them pencils and glue sticks, I am able to provide materials that will allow them to successfully create manipulative and complete activities. The Newton's Cradle is a great way to help students visually understand the transfer of energy between items.
